A data catalog is a central inventory of organizational data.

A catalog in the context of dbms is a centralized repository of metadata that contains information about the database's structure, objects, and other relevant details. A data catalog is a detailed inventory of all data assets in an organization, designed to help data professionals quickly find the most appropriate data for any analytical or business purpose.
